The Mexican American Cultural Center Advisory Board
Purpose
Advise the City Council on the establishment and operation of the Mexican American Cultural Center. Cooperate with any civic and volunteer group organized to foster, promote, and sponsor the Mexican American Cultural Center. Section 2-1-162 of the City Code.
Authority
Ordinance No. 20071129-011
Membership
Citizens
Number of Members
7
Term
Three (3) year staggered terms
Meeting
Third Tuesday of the month, 6 - 8 p.m. Mexican American Cultural Arts Center, 600 River Street

In Remembrance
Maria Elena Ramirez


Maria Elena Ramirez joined the MACC Board in 2008 and during her time with us she was a bright, committed and inspiring board member. Maria Elena passed away August 19, 2009 at the age of 39. She was a producer and director in the entertainment field and a graduate of the University of Texas at Austin. She will be missed at the MACC.

Mexican American Trailblazers Nominations
Submition Deadline is Wednesday, September 30, 2009
The Austin History Center, Austin Public Library encourages everyone in the community to submit nominations of Mexican Americans who, despite obstacles, courageously forged ahead and set an example for future generations in the Austin and Travis County area.

The Mexican American Trailbrazers exhibit will be displayed at the Austin History Center from August 2010 to January 2011. There will also be a traveling exhibit beginning in September 2010 at the Mexican American Cultural Center and continues from there to other locations.

Categories: Education, Politics, Business, Social/Public Services, Health/Medical, Communications (Journalism-Media), Entertainment (Theatre-Art-Music), Science/Technology and Sports.
